We won’t let the constant rain dampen our mood as we have some exciting news to share, Mondelēz International has named us lead creative agency for its UK Maynards and Bassett’s accounts.
We were awarded the business after a competitive pitch and it builds on our strong existing relationship with Mondelēz, whose North American Stride and Trident accounts we’ve held since 2011 and 2014 respectively, as well as the global Halls business since 2013 and Trebor in the UK since 2014.
The brands that were awarded to us include Jelly Babies, Liquorice Allsorts and Wine Gums. Work will begin immediately across various ATL media channels, for release in 2016.

We’ve been trying to be more thoughtful here at W+K recently and we’ve even gone so far as to think about the welfare of our poor, overused dishwashers. Our new campaign for Finish’s Dishwasher Cleaner product kicks off with a 30” TV spot and asks, 'Who Cleans The Cleaner?'.
Let's admit it, we all take our dishwashers for granted. We throw rather a lot at them day after day, season after season. But cleaning dishes is a dirty business, and when you think about it, our dishwashers need cleaning too.
Our new campaign aims to make consumers think (for the first time) about the cleanliness – or indeed the dirtiness – of their machines by reminding them of the amount of dirty, greasy, sticky dishes they throw at their dishwashers, day in, day out.
The ‘Who Cleans The Cleaner?’ film launched today and is our second campaign for Finish since we won the account in 2014. With this new campaign, we wanted to continue the unique, dish-obsessed voice and playful visual style we established with our first Finish brand campaign, ‘Dishes.’
The film imagines what a year of dirty dishes looks like for a dishwasher. From the point of view of the machine, the same kitchen setting repeatedly glides towards viewers. Each time, they meet the same family, loading the machine with dirty dishes at different moments throughout the year… from mucky breakfast plates in January, right through to sticky cake bowls at Christmas. The story was brought to life by directing duo RBG6 through Friend, with the VFX wizards at Time Based Arts stitching the whole thing together seamlessly.
